Sheri
Berliner of Petraits™ Pet Photography is a professional photographer
who combines her love of animals and her photographic talent to capture
pet personalities on film. Sheri shares her home with a pack of much-adored
rescues including: seven cats, two dogs, a rabbit and a cockatiel. Although
the count changes day-to-day depending on what rescued pets join her
menagerie temporarily while looking for permanent homes.
Sheri began her career early as a pet photographer by chasing her childhood
pets around with an instamatic camera. She has since graduated with
a degree in photojournalism from the University of Missouri in Columbia.
While working as a corporate photographer, Sheri decorated her home
with photos of her animal family. Friends admired her work and encouraged
her to turn her love of pets and photography into a business. So, in
1995 she founded Petraits™ Pet Photography. She has since been commissioned
to photograph well over a thousand pets a year including dogs, cats,
lizards, rats and horses, to birds, ferrets, bunnies, hamsters and guinea
pigs. Since Sheri has a heart for rescued pets, you’ll see many
of her Petraits™ helping to find homes for pets on petfinder.com
or 1-800-Save-A-Pet.com.
Her work has been featured in art galleries, national magazines, The
Chicago Tribune, Chicagoland Tails, and on television. Working in professional
digital format, Sheri prefers to meet clients where their pets are most
comfortable: either in her studio, their homes, or on location.
